Last Season

Twenty goals and 18 assists in all 82 games — 38 points, minus-12, at 16:51 a night with 65 penalty minutes.

The Finesse Game

The shot location is the reason the goals arrived: 244 unblocked attempts with 47 per cent from inside twenty feet, median 23, and nineteen goals.

He is a big winger who goes to the net rather than a skilled one who settles for the outside, and at 24 that habit is worth more than a better set of hands would be.

Eighteen assists is the ceiling on the playmaking.

The Physical Game

Six foot three, 212, and one of the genuinely heavy forwards in the league. Sixty-five penalty minutes, a willingness to fight, and a forecheck that arrives on time and hard.

He is fast for the size, which is the difference between a fourth-liner and a top-nine winger.

The Intangibles

Forty-seven point eight per cent of the expected goals, 34th percentile, with the goals 50-46 in his favour across 1,099 minutes — one of the few Rangers whose actual results beat the chances.

Six points in his last ten, four of them goals. He is 24, a second-round pick, and a hundred and four points into 249 games.

On a club that finished 29th in generating offence and needs somebody to make room, he is the most useful young forward here.
